Python MoviePy多视频拼接

想要用 Python 做视频拼接?MoviePy这个库能帮你搞定。它不仅能单个视频,还能轻松将多个视频拼接成一个。这就像在剪辑影片时,选择多个素材拼接成一部完整的作品,简单又高效。只要几行代码,你就能完成拼接,操作也蛮直观的。而且,MoviePy支持各种格式,兼容性挺不错。

举个例子,如果你有几个短视频,想把它们拼接成一个长视频,只需要用concatenate_videoclips函数就行。代码长这样:

from moviepy.editor import VideoFileClip, concatenate_videoclips
clips = [VideoFileClip('video1.mp4'), VideoFileClip('video2.mp4')]
final_clip = concatenate_videoclips(clips)
final_clip.write_videofile('output.mp4')
简单吧?

如果你想调整视频的大小、颜色或者音频,只需要加些参数就行。所以,如果你正想做一些视频工作,尝试用MoviePy会让你节省多时间。

不过要注意,MoviePy对内存有一定要求,长视频时,最好有个足够的计算机性能。如果你遇到性能瓶颈,也可以尝试分批次。

MoviePy是一个灵活的工具,可以在你的视频编辑流程中派上大用场。你可以参考相关资料,进一步掌握如何更高效地使用它。

py 文件大小:1.79KB